WebIn 2024, Alberta workers represented 16.5 percent of the total contributions to the CPP while Alberta retirees consumed 10.6 percent of CPP expenditures. This resulted in a net contribution by Albertans to the CPP in 2024 of $2.9 billion. Over the last decade (2008–2024), Albertans made a cumulative net contribution of $27.9 billion to the CPP. WebThe tax rate on capital gains in Alberta in 2024 is 25.00% up to the first $50,197 Thereafter, it increases gradually by 1 to 2% until it reaches a tax rate of 48.00% on income of … WebNov 29, 2024 · Because Alberta is relatively young, it is argued that Alberta could create an APP that would be similar to the CPP in its benefit provisions and financing with a lower contribution rate. The contribution rate for base benefits in an APP could be roughly two percentage points or more below the CPP rate of 9.9 percent. So convinced are some ... breach media
